Podcast Overview

In a world where meeting your customers face-to-face is no longer the norm, businesses are faced with a new challenge: how to build meaningful relationships with their customers in the digital age, without really knowing who they are? It is possible. Enter, “Mistaken Identity”, a podcast that helps you look at your customers’ modern digital identities in a whole new way so you can protect and delight them by creating amazing, secure customer experiences. Together with experienced product leaders, we’ll debunk myths, misperceptions and share actionable ways to leverage identity knowledge toward building better products and experiences. So whether you’re a product manager, digital marketer or entrepreneur, join us for “Mistaken Identity: Unexpected Lessons for Building Great Products Customers Love”. Brought to you by Okta, the World’s Identity Company.

Crack the Code with Passkeys, with Andrew Shikiar, Executive Director and CMO of the FIDO Alliance

Let’s be honest: passwords stink. Today Matt and Andrew discuss the future of authentication as we shift from passwords to passkeys. Learn why they’re an improvement from the past, and why authentication is a business imperative.

Customer Experience is the New Marketing Currency, with Sophie Crosby, Co-Founder of Paso Consulting

Today’s marketing landscape is changing faster than ever. Today Sophie Crosby, Co-Founder of Paso Consulting, helps us make sense of emerging possibilities in the industry. She also describes the most powerful techniques for finding and retaining loyal customers.

Using AI Pragmatically, with Randy Mercer, Chief Product Officer at 1WorldSync

AI is a powerful tool, but to use it well, your customers have to be on board, too. Today Matt and Randy Mercer, Chief Product Officer at 1WorldSync, discuss using AI to power seamless, quick, and safe online interactions while maintaining transparency with your customers.
